NEWPWR NPEXB-CM31 safety control module
Analog output isolated barrier, it transfers 4~20mA signals from a safe area to a hazardous area. It allows transmission of HART communication signals. The input, output, and power supply are galvanically isolated from each other. The LFD function of output short-circuit/ line-break can be closed by the DIP switch on the front side.

State
Line Failure stateWhen the output load resistance was detected less than 30Ω, the output is in the fault of short circuit. When the output load resistance was detected more than 8000Ω, the output is in the fault of line breakage. If the output is in the fault, the input current value is limited to within 1mA and the output current value is limited to 3mA.
